Programmatically generated summary. Hog Says

1,195 wave-buoy observations covered all 28 days. Typical wave height was 1.8 ft (10th–90th percentile 0.7–5.7 ft), while mean average of more than one wave period type was 4.1 seconds (10th–90th percentile 2.7–6 seconds). 5 of 3,499 checked values (0.1%) were excluded by quality control. Across 8 comparable years, mean wave height was below the same-month mean of 3.4 ft and mean wave period was below the same-month mean of 4.3 seconds.

About Fanø Bugt wave buoy

Fanø Bugt is a Danish Coastal Authority directional buoy in the eastern North Sea southwest of Esbjerg. Its setting between the open sea, the island of Fanø and the approaches to the Wadden Sea represents conditions relevant to the harbour entrance, tidal inlets and the low-lying southwest Danish coast.

Its current data source reports wave height, wave period and wave direction.
